About the role
- Manage the implementation and daily workflows of the company’s matter intake and matter management systems for all legal requests.
- Track active legal matters and projects, proactively managing deadlines associated with contracts and regulatory compliance requirements.
- Prepare and revise legal documents and, correspondence as directed by in-house lawyers.
- Support administration of commercial agreements, including confidentiality agreements.
- Contribute to agile but responsible process development for escalation and approval of high-risk projects or agreements.
- Maintain and revise template forms and agreements, and maintain corporate documents and company policies.
- Ensure that timely notice is given of renewals, terminations, and other critical contract-related events and lifecycle deadlines.
- Ensure timely compliance with registration and other filings for all corporate entities of the company.
- Maintaining board and governance records (minutes, consents, filings), and ensuring strong corporate hygiene through accurate, timely, and highly visible administrative support.
- Conduct legal research to support compliance and risk analysis.
- Support trainings delivered by in-house lawyers.
- Work with other departments and teams to ensure cross-functional alignment.
- Assist with special projects as needed.
